Metepeira ventura
labyrinth spider
Metepeira ventura is an orb-weaving spider in the family Araneidae, found in the United States and Mexico. Like other members of its genus, it constructs a characteristic web consisting of a small orb web connected to a thimble-like retreat surrounded by a tangled network of lines. A California population has been studied for genetic diversity and its relationship to reproductive fitness.
